NFI Meeting: Reflecting on the Semester 3:00-5:00 p.m.; Faculty Dining Room End of semester discussion, survey & reception *The NFI attempts to provide some Wednesdays per semester as "free" days for you to catch up on teaching and research needs. However, keep in mind that you are also required to attend two outside professional development related on-campus workshops during the semester.
